Understanding the Role of Customization in Manufacturing SaaS
In today’s rapidly evolving digital landscape, Software as a Service (SaaS) has transformed numerous industries, with manufacturing being a notable beneficiary.
SaaS solutions offer agility, scalability, and cost-efficiency, making them a compelling choice for manufacturing enterprises.
However, for SaaS startups targeting the manufacturing sector, achieving enterprise adoption is not without its challenges.
A significant barrier is the unique and complex nature of manufacturing processes, which often require tailored solutions rather than off-the-shelf applications.
Customization strategies are, therefore, crucial to captivating this market and ensuring robust enterprise adoption.
Why Customization Matters in Manufacturing SaaS
Manufacturing enterprises operate in highly specialized environments that require software solutions to adapt to their unique operational processes and business models.
Standard SaaS applications might not adequately address the specific needs of manufacturers, leading to inefficient workflows or the inability to meet regulatory compliance.
Customization allows SaaS startups to tailor their platforms to fit seamlessly into existing systems, fulfilling specific requirements that a one-size-fits-all approach cannot address.
Customization enhances user adoption rates by offering solutions that align perfectly with enterprise objectives and operational practices.
Companies are more willing to integrate software that genuinely adds value to their processes, rather than forcing employees to adapt to an ill-fitting system.
This alignment not only improves process efficiency but also boosts return on investment for manufacturing enterprises, making customized SaaS solutions an attractive proposition.
Strategies for Effective Customization
1. Understand the Enterprise’s Unique Needs
A successful customization strategy begins with a thorough understanding of the enterprise’s specific requirements.
SaaS startups must engage with potential clients to gain insights into their operational processes, pain points, and technological infrastructure.
Conduct detailed consultations and workshops to gather data, allowing you to design solutions that address these unique needs.
Utilizing this information, startups can create highly targeted software solutions that fit seamlessly into the manufacturing workflow.
2. Develop Modular Solutions
Modularity in software design is a powerful way to achieve customization without overwhelming complexity.
Developing a modular SaaS platform allows manufacturing companies to pick and choose features, components, or modules that suit their specific needs.
This flexibility means enterprises can implement core processes initially and scale up by integrating additional modules as their requirements evolve.
A modular approach also simplifies maintenance and updates, as updates can be applied to individual modules without affecting the entire system.
This keeps the system stable and ensures that enterprises can continuously adapt the software to meet changing business demands.
3. Ensure Seamless Integration with Existing Systems
Manufacturing companies often have established IT ecosystems that comprise various software applications and legacy systems.
To achieve enterprise adoption, SaaS products must integrate smoothly with these existing infrastructures.
This requires developing robust APIs and ensuring compatibility with industry-standard protocols.
An effective integration strategy minimizes disruption during deployment and ensures that different software components communicate efficiently.
SaaS startups should consider offering data migration services and integration support as part of their package to facilitate a smooth transition to their customized solution.
4. Prioritize User-Friendly Interface and Experience
Even the most technically advanced software can fall short if its user interface is not intuitive.
Manufacturing environments often involve diverse users with varying levels of technical expertise.
A user-friendly interface increases the likelihood of adoption across all user levels and can significantly reduce the learning curve for employees.
Building a straightforward yet comprehensive interface that considers user feedback and usability testing is essential.
Allow customization of dashboards and views according to user roles and responsibilities, providing relevant information at a glance and enhancing operational efficiency.
Showcasing the Value of Customization
SaaS startups must articulate the value proposition of their customization capabilities to potential manufacturing clients.
Demonstrating measurable outcomes, such as increased productivity, reduced operational costs, and enhanced compliance, can be a strong driver for enterprise adoption.
Provide case studies, testimonials, and proof of concepts to illustrate how similar enterprises have successfully implemented and capitalized on customized solutions.
Offering trial periods or pilot programs can also allow companies to experience the benefits firsthand without making a significant initial commitment.
